Nominate Now For Santa Monica Arts Foundation’s Arts Leadership Awards:

The deadline to apply for the Santa Monica Arts Foundation’s second annual Arts Leadership Awards is 5 pm on Wednesday, Dec. 18, 2013.

The awards recognize exemplary leaders who have supported Santa Monica’s creative community.

The awards are a program of the Santa Monica Arts Foundation—a nonprofit organization dedicated to increasing civic engagement and support of the City’s arts and cultural community.

“The vitality of Santa Monica’s culture and economy are in part due to the contributions of arts volunteers, philanthropists, and the creative industry,” said George Minardos, Foundation Chairperson. “By recognizing them with this award, we acknowledge the importance of their contributions and we hope to inspire more community members to get involved with the arts in Santa Monica.”

In 2013, the inaugural year of the program, the Foundation honored Bruria Finkel, Abby Sher, Jon Swihart and Wayne Blank.

The nonmonetary, annual leadership awards honor individuals and businesses in three categories:

Arts Patron Award: An individual or business leader providing extensive support for the arts in Santa Monica.

Artist in the Community/Bruria Finkel Award: An artist who has contributed significantly to Santa Monica’s arts community through activism, patronage, and/or volunteerism.

Creative Community Innovator Award: An individual or small or mid-size commercial creative business contributing to making Santa Monica’s arts and culture sector ‘cutting edge’ through experimentation, design, or cultural sustainability.

Both nominators and nominees must currently live or have a permanent studio/office in Santa Monica. Nominated businesses must be currently licensed and operating in the City. Self-nominations are accepted.

The selection committee will consider the significance of nominees’ contributions and leadership as they reflect the breadth of Santa Monica’s creative community.

Award recipients will be recognized at a ceremony in March or April 2014 and will receive an original artwork by a locally renowned artist.
